COLLECTION OF EGYPTIAN FAIENCE PENDANTS. New Kingdom, Ca. 1550 - 1069 BC. A collection of 10 faience pendants in various shapes, including clusters of grapes, dates, mandrake fruit and symbolic forms of nefer and djed amulets. The pendants display a colour palette dominated by blue and turquoise, with some featuring yellow, cream, and green elements. Each piece is fitted with at least one suspension loop.
